Now there is a solution to help a person block the digital distractions. The program is called “SelfControl” and Steve Lambert made it to help himself from meandering in social media instead of producing art. Creative people must have blocks of time to focus on creating. As every creative person knows gremlins lurk in the most unsuspecting places calling their name to do anything, but their work. The program is a free open source download at Steve Lambert’s website. Access can be blocked to items such as email. Facebook or Twitter by the user for a predetermined time. All other websites are available for use. Once SelfControl is started it cannot be undone by deleting or restarting the computer. A user must wait until the timer counts down. A little program to help creative personalities focus on what they love to do without any nagging or heinous punishment.

Google Chrome has a Microphone

Google Chrome Icon

Image via Wikipedia

Launching the Google Chrome browser will show in the search box a microphone. If a person clicks on the microphone a small window appears directing a person to speak. If a person speaks then a list will drop with the word the program believes you have spoken and a person can proceed with their search. Great feature.

Puzzling at Google

Google Search Coupon: 1 FREE Google Search

Image by Bramus! via Flickr

Wonderful, whimsical Google is always coming up with ways to creatively use their search engine platform. They have done it again with their idea of A-Google-a-Day.

A-Google-A-Day is run by Deja Google platform. This platform lets a person search the Internet as it was before the present A-Google-A-Day puzzle appears. Mysterious I know, but its Google so just pretend it is a time machine going into the past. Besides its Google’s solution for keeping fast reading and lightening quick fingered bloggers from sharing the answer to that day’s puzzle before most of us have had our morning coffee. It keeps it fun like dot-dot-dot.org.

Daniel Russell who created the site states real time updates are excluded. He goes on to explain the purpose of the site is to get Google users to expand the types of text and questions they put in the search box. The Google search engine is capable of handling playful questioning and searching for information in intriguing ways. The term “social layer” comes to mind if Google is moving in the direction of creating fun little things to get people to make full use of the features, and at the same time establish an environment of social interaction.

Recently Eugene Lee at Enterprise 2.0 stated social layering is the process of socializing across applications or more accurately a layer that crosses multiple services. Interoperatbility is the key concept with protocols working together to let people engage socially across tools. The services instead of being separate hubs become part of a rich tapestry in which a user can pick a strand and follow their whims.

Using a Template to Design Your Website

Designing a website for your business is a very important task. In many instances it is the first point of reference a potential customer has with your company. A website needs to be appealing and user friendly. It also needs to provide any potential customers with all the information they need to make a choice about using you and your company’s services.

A lot of businesses spend a lot of money hiring website developers to design a fancy looking website. This is all well and good if your business has the kind of money it requires to hire such services. If you are designing your business website on a budget, then perhaps a website template design may be of use to you.

A website template is a pre-designed skeleton website. A template can be very basic or they can incorporate many different design elements of a website including flash. Many companies provide economical choices for templates, and also offer a wide range of styles. After purchasing a template you then tweak it to your businesses customizations and within a few hours of purchase your website can be up and running.

A website template has many benefits. As the designing is already done, a lot of the stress is taken out of the process for you. You don’t have to spend hours with a designer agonizing over minute design details. Templates are also more economical than custom website designs, and in these tough economic times that is a big bonus. The downside is that it is fairly fixed. You probably won’t be able to customize it if you change your mind in the future.

 

 

Role Playing Video Games

Final Fantasy III for the Nintendo DS, a singl... 

Image via Wikipedia

Role playing video games are amongst some of the most popular games on the market today. Commonly referred to as RPGs by those in the know, they allow gamers an escape from the hustle and bustle of the real world.

A role playing video game is similar to a real life role playing game. A person plays a game in a fictional setting. The player takes on the role of a character in this fictional setting and then goes about fulfilling the goals of the specific game. Role playing video games are based on the structure of pen and paper role playing games, but of course they have an added visual element. The video versions still have the classic role-play qualities of intricate storylines and involved character development.

The main appeal for many to the world of role-playing games is the quality of immersion. Many gamers like that they can immerse themselves almost completely into another world. Many gamers have developed long lasting friendships with fellow game players; some have even met their spouse via role-playing games that are able to be connected to the internet. For many who are deemed by society as socially awkward, it has opened up a whole new world of socializing where judgment takes a backseat.

The games are mostly set around mythical or science fiction based storylines and involves some sort of quest involving exploration. Dungeons and Dragons is a classic role-playing game on which most of them are based. It is also a game that is loved by many people. Another popular role-playing game today is World of Warcraft.

 

 

Tips to Avoid Catching a Computer Virus

Malware logo Crystal 128. 

Image via Wikipedia

Computer viruses can be bad news for your computer. If you take some precautionary steps to help protect your computer it will decrease your chances of picking up anything nasty from the World Wide Web.

The number one way to protect yourself from harmful viruses is to install good quality anti-virus software onto your computer. Investing money and purchasing software that is authorized is the best way to go. It will then come with guarantees and usually 24/7 phone and internet support. There are also free versions of anti-virus software available, however don’t download or install anything unless you are absolutely sure it is a legitimate piece of anti-virus software.

Do not open any files or applications unless you know exactly what it is. Many websites these days are tricking people into downloading viruses and malware from their websites. Don’t fall victim to the trap. Also, do not open any email attachments unless you know the sender. Even if you do know the sender, only open the attachment if you have been expecting it from the person. If in doubt it is always a good idea to email the person back and ask them if the attachment is safe to open.

You may do everything you can to prevent yourself from getting a computer virus. But even the craftiest of viruses can slip through our security efforts. A smart idea is to back up everything on your computer on a frequent basis. That way, if your computer does get a virus, at least you won’t lose all of that important information on your computer.

 

 

Gaming Concerns: Addiction

Temptation isn’t shaped through a failing will or weakness — it’s instead carved from convenience and the ease of a game. Money can be exchanged without hesitation; bets can be made without concern. Speed defines transactions, making them all too simple to give and all too difficult to ignore.

And this brands sports betting sites the precursors to addiction.

It’s an age of immediacy. Gaming can be conducted from the comfort of a home; point spreads can be accessed with the push of a button. Technology has evolved — offering wireless connections, encryption codes, and the utilization of online accounts (with dollars traded and winnings gained). What was once a demand for bookmakers in bars has become a virtual affair. And this has made it all too easy for addiction to occur.

Individuals who rely on sports betting sites may find themselves overwhelmed. The swift nature of online gambling can make resisting it a challenge. It’s estimated that over 10 million Americans suffer from this problem — and all gamers must therefore try to combat it.

Moderate every bet. Understand what you can afford and create a strict budget. Limit all sessions, allowing only a small amount of time each month to be given. Complete all necessary tasks and errands first, making sports betting a hobby and not a compulsion (regulate it carefully).

Be certain also to join online support groups and forums. Take advice and suggestions from others, learning when gambling may be changing into an addiction and when to heed the warning signs.

Sports betting should be enjoyed for the thrills it brings, but it should be done wisely.
